oracle删去触发器,Oracle数据库中触发器的删去操作详解
时间:2025-02-25阅读数:2
在Oracle数据库中,删去触发器能够运用`DROP TRIGGER`句子。下面是一个根本的语法示例:
```sqlDROP TRIGGER trigger_name;```
这儿,`trigger_name`是你要删去的触发器的称号。假如你不承认触发器的称号,能够运用`SELECT`句子来查询数据库中的触发器列表。
例如,假如你想查询一切触发器,能够运用以下SQL句子:
```sqlSELECT trigger_name FROM user_triggers;```
这个查询会回来当时用户具有的一切触发器的称号。你能够运用这些称号来删去特定的触发器。
请留意,在删去触发器之前,你应该保证不会影响到任何依赖于该触发器的应用程序或事务逻辑。
Oracle数据库中触发器的删去操作详解
Oracle数据库中的触发器是一种强壮的数据库目标,能够在特定事情产生时主动履行预界说的SQL句子或PL/SQL代码块。跟着数据库结构的演化和事务需求的改变,有时需求删去不再运用的触发器。本文将具体介绍如安在Oracle数据库中删去触发器,并供给相关操作进程和留意事项。
触发器是数据库中的一种特别目标,它们与表、视图或其他数据库目标相相关。触发器能够在数据刺进、更新或删去等DML操作产生时主动履行。触发器的首要效果包括数据完整性、事务规矩验证、审计日志记载等。
以下是删去Oracle数据库中触发器的进程:
承认要删去的触发器
运用DROP TRIGGER句子删去触发器
承认触发器已被删去
在删去触发器之前,首要需求承认要删去的触发器称号。能够经过查询数据库中的触发器信息来获取所需的信息。以下是一个查询一切触发器的SQL句子示例:
SELECT trigger_name, owner, table_name, trigger_type, status
FROM all_triggers;
一旦承认了要删去的触发器称号,就能够运用DROP TRIGGER句子来删去它。以下是一个删去触发器的SQL句子示例:
DROP TRIGGER trigger_name;
请将`trigger_name`替换为实践要删去的触发器称号。
删去触发器后,能够经过再次查询触发器信息来承认触发器是否已被成功删去。假如查询成果中不再包括该触发器的信息,则表明删去操作已成功完结。
在删去触发器时,需求留意以下几点:
保证删去的触发器称号正确无误,避免误删其他触发器。
在删去触发器之前,最好先备份相关的数据库目标,以防万一。
假如触发器与其他数据库目标(如存储进程、函数等)有相关,删去触发器可能会影响这些目标的履行。在删去触发器之前,请保证了解这些相关联系。
Oracle数据库中的触发器是一种十分有用的东西,但在某些情况下,删去不再运用的触发器是必要的。经过遵从上述进程和留意事项,能够轻松地在Oracle数据库中删去触发器。在实践操作进程中,请必须慎重行事,保证不会对数据库形成不必要的危害。
本站所有图片均来自互联网,一切版权均归源网站或源作者所有。
如果侵犯了你的权益请来信告知我们删除。邮箱:[email protected]
猜你喜欢
-
数据库多条件查询,二、多条件查询的根本概念
在数据库中履行多条件查询一般涉及到运用SQL(结构化查询言语)的`WHERE`子句。`WHERE`子句答应你依据一个或多个条件过滤查询成果。下面是一些根本的多条件查询示例:1.AND条件:当一切条件都必须满意时运用。```sqlSELECTFROMtable_nameWHERE...。
2025-02-25数据库 -
mysql左外衔接,什么是MySQL左外衔接?
MySQL中的左外衔接(LEFTJOIN)是一种用于衔接两个或多个表的查询方法。左外衔接回来左表(LEFTOUTERJOIN要害字前面的表)的一切记载,即...
2025-02-25数据库 -
django衔接mysql数据库, 装置MySQL数据库
在Django中衔接MySQL数据库需求遵从以下过程:1.装置MySQL数据库服务器。2.创立一个MySQL数据库。3.在Django项目中装置`mysq...
2025-02-25数据库 -
删去oracle用户,Oracle数据库用户删去攻略
删去Oracle用户是一个相对简略的使命,但需求当心处理,由于一旦删去,用户相关的一切数据、权限和装备也将丢掉。在履行删去操作之前,请保证您有满足的权限,而且现...
2025-02-25数据库 -
excel树立数据库,怎么运用Excel树立个人数据库
Excel能够作为一个简略的数据库来运用,尽管它不是专门为数据库规划的软件。在Excel中,你能够运用作业表来存储数据,并运用公式、函数和数据透视表来剖析这些数据。以下是在Excel中树立和运用数据库的一些根本过程:2.创立作业表:在Excel中,每个作业表都能够作为一个独自的数据库...。
2025-02-25数据库